Early volleyball slips past Lingleville in five sets

August 25, 2020 at 9:27 pm Derrick Stuckly
  • Local News
  • Sports
  • Tweet
  • Share
  • Reddit
  • +1
  • Pocket
  • LinkedIn
img_3757_edited

EARLY – The Early Lady Horns bounced back from Saturday’s five-set home loss to Class 4A Lampasas with a five-set home triumph over Class A Lingleville Tuesday night.

“I told the girls a win is a win is a win is a win,” said Lady Horns head coach Natalie Whitewood. “It doesn’t matter if you win in three, four or five sets, but we are better than that. We will find our rhythm soon and we will be right were we need to be.”

Savannah Holt tallied eight kills to pace the offensive attack for Early followed by seven from Gwen Phillips, six from Carrigan Norris, five from Taylor Summers, four from Alexa Portillo, three from Grecia Yebra and one each from Madie Waldorf and Grace LaRue.

Summers dished out 10 assists, Portillo distributed eight, Holt notched two and Norris was credited with one.

Summers also served five aces while Waldorf and LaRue both contributed three, and Portillo tacked on one.

Defensively, LaRue logged seven digs followed by four from Norris, three each from Portillo and Waldorf, two from Summers and one by Tori Wood-Rush.

At the net, Holt and Phillips both finished with one block.

The Lady Horns (4-2) will next take the court at noon Saturday as they welcome Brady in a rematch of a four-set road victory earlier this season.
